Transaction 19830e4f0bbd1402e8c5c4c0f27b0ca2552fea2e5c6954bcb7be2e90266e32a0
1 Input
1 Output
-
19830e4f0bbd1402e8c5c4c0f27b0ca2552fea2e5c6954bcb7be2e90266e32a0:0
- value
- 6378896
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 50a43100eea00835d904b3d4ef659af9d5d31743 OP_EQUAL
- address
- 393Qg7LZrefTVuijgARtfmxf9yzuGYemVw